CAN Configuration

Customize your CAN monitoring by establishing a CAN mask to precisely identify the specific CAN identifier you want to actively monitor. Additionally, fine-tune the CAN baudrate within the range of 250 Kbps to 1,000 Kbps to align with your machine specifications and ensure optimal communication flexibility.

BASELINE FUNCTIONALITY

The DIS Noyce C-V1.0 is designed to operate primarily in a deep sleep mode to conserve battery life. It wakes up from this sleep state for several reasons, ensuring efficient tracking and reporting:

The Noyce C-V1.0 reports at regular intervals known as the “heartbeat interval.” This interval is configurable, allowing you to set how often the device sends status updates to the server. It ensures you receive periodic updates on the device’s status.

If the tamper sensor is active, the device wakes up to report this event. Tampering could involve unauthorized access or removal of the device from its mounted position. Reporting tamper events helps in enhancing the security of your assets.

The Noyce C-V1.0 also wakes up when it detects movement. The definition of movement is highly configurable and can be adjusted based on parameters such as G-force, the number of movement samples, and movement time. This flexibility allows you to tailor the device’s behavior to specific tracking scenarios.

Conversely, the device reports when it stops moving. Similar to movement detection, the definition of a stop movement event is configurable, typically based on a specified period of no movement. This feature is useful for tracking assets that should remain stationary and alerting you if they are moved.

KEY DATA & DIMENSIONS

OVERVIEW
LTE-M/NB-IoT Modem
  • Frequency range: 800-2200MHz.
  • Certified LTE bands: B1-B5, B8, B12-B14, B17-B20, B25-B26, B28 and B66.
  • Certified global operators: AT&T, Bell, China Telecom, Deutsche Telekom, KDDI, Telstra, Verizon, Vodafone, etc.
Sensors

GNSS: GPS / QZSS.
Cell towers: CellId, TAC, RSSI up to 6 neighbors.
Accelerometer: 3-axis motion detection & free fall detection.
Sub GHZ receiver: 868 mHz beacon receiver.

Batteries

Chemical system: Lithium/Iron Disulfide (Li/FeS2 ) | non-rechargeable.
Amount: 2 pcs.
Lithium content: Less than 1 gram.
Safety: Ex ia IIC Ga.

Operating conditions and package
  • Temperature: -20C +60C.
  • IP-code: IP67.
  • Casing: ABS, 86mm x 82mm x 29.5mm
